The Physics of Highway Debris and Following Distance
The single biggest source of chips is something you can largely control: the gap between your M37 and the vehicle ahead, especially trucks. Understanding why this matters starts with a little physics.
Why Small Stones Hit So Hard
A pebble sitting harmlessly on the road becomes a projectile the moment a tire flings it backward. The energy that rock carries when it reaches your windshield scales with the square of its speed. That means a stone traveling at highway velocity hits with dramatically more force than the same stone at neighborhood speeds — not just a little more, but exponentially more. This is why a tiny rock you would barely notice in a parking lot can crack laminated glass on the interstate.
When you tailgate a truck or large SUV, you are driving directly into the zone where debris launches off the tires and lands with the most remaining energy. The closer you are, the less time that stone has to lose speed and drop toward the pavement before it reaches your glass. Backing off does two things at once: it lets debris fall harmlessly, and it lowers the relative impact speed of anything that does reach you.
Practical Following-Distance Habits
Use a time-based gap rather than a fixed car-length guess. Pick a fixed object ahead, and when the vehicle in front passes it, count the seconds until you reach the same point. Aim for a generous buffer in normal conditions and widen it on rough, gravel-strewn, or construction-zone roads. On Arizona desert highways and Florida interstates alike, gravel haulers, dump trucks, and landscaping trailers are the usual culprits. When you spot one, change lanes or drop back well beyond your normal gap.
Two more truck-specific tips for M37 owners: avoid lingering directly behind a truck in the lane it is shedding debris into, and when passing, do it decisively rather than camping alongside the rear wheels where stones are actively being thrown. A confident, brief pass keeps you out of the danger zone instead of cruising in it.
Parking Strategy in Arizona and Florida Heat
Where and how you park has a surprisingly large effect on windshield longevity. Glass damage is not only about impacts — it is also about stress. Heat builds stress, and stress turns a tiny, stable chip into a spreading crack.
Thermal Stress: The Silent Crack-Maker
Laminated windshields expand and contract with temperature. In Arizona, a car left in direct sun can reach interior surface temperatures far above the outside air, and the windshield bakes unevenly — hotter at the top and edges, cooler where shaded by trim. That uneven expansion creates internal tension in the glass. If there is already a small chip or stress point, this thermal cycling works on it day after day until it gives way. The classic scenario is a crack that suddenly "appears" on a hot afternoon or after blasting cold air conditioning onto a heat-soaked windshield. The chip was usually there first; heat finished the job.
Smarter Parking Choices
The goal is to reduce both temperature swings and impact exposure. A few habits that help your M37:
- Seek shade and structure. Covered garages, parking structures, and carports dramatically cut peak glass temperature and protect against falling debris and hail. In Arizona, this is the most effective single change you can make for thermal stress.
- Use a windshield sunshade. A reflective shade keeps the glass and dashboard cooler, reducing the daily expand-and-contract cycle that grows existing chips.
- Park nose-away from open sky during Florida storm season. Hail is unpredictable, but covered parking and avoiding low spots under no protection reduces exposure when severe weather rolls in fast, as it often does in Florida summers.
- Avoid extreme cool-down shocks. When you get into a heat-soaked car, crack the windows and let the cabin vent before aiming maximum cold air at the windshield. A gentler temperature change is easier on stressed glass and on any existing chip.
- Mind tree lines and roof drip zones. Parking under trees invites falling branches and acidic sap, while parking under building eaves can mean ice-melt grit or runoff. Neither is ideal long term.
None of these habits require special equipment beyond a sunshade, yet together they reduce the daily thermal punishment your M37 windshield absorbs in two of the hottest, sunniest states in the country.
Wiper Care and the Hidden Damage of Dry Wiping
Most drivers think of windshield damage as something that comes from outside. But a major share of long-term glass degradation comes from the wipers — the one part you control completely and tend to ignore until they squeak.
How Worn Blades Scratch and Weaken Glass
A wiper blade is supposed to glide on a thin film of fluid, with soft rubber being the only thing touching the glass. As blades age, the rubber hardens, splits, and lifts away from the edge that actually contacts the surface. Once the rubber degrades, the firmer backing and any embedded grit start dragging across the windshield. Add Arizona dust or Florida coastal sand to that mix and you have effectively turned your wipers into fine sandpaper.
Over months, this creates micro-scratches and hazing, especially in the wiper sweep arc directly in your line of sight. Those scratches do two things. First, they scatter light, producing glare at night and during low-angle sun — a real safety issue on the M37's broad windshield. Second, surface scratches act as stress concentrators. Glass is strongest when its surface is smooth and unbroken; every scratch is a tiny weak point where a crack can more easily begin and spread, particularly when thermal stress is already in play.
The Dry-Wipe Problem
Dry wiping is the fastest way to ruin both your blades and your glass. Running the wipers across a dusty, dry windshield — to clear pollen, a film of dust, or a few raindrops without enough fluid — grinds whatever is on the surface straight into the glass. In Arizona, that dry dust film is nearly constant. In Florida, pollen season and salt haze do the same. Always wet the glass with washer fluid before you sweep, and never use the wipers to "squeegee" a dirty windshield.
A Simple Wiper Maintenance Routine
Treat wiper blades as a regular wear item, not a permanent fixture. Inspect them by running a fingertip along the rubber edge; if it feels hard, cracked, or ragged, it is past its prime. Replace blades on a sensible seasonal cadence, and more often in harsh sun where UV breaks rubber down faster. Lift the blades and wipe the rubber edge clean with a damp cloth periodically to remove embedded grit. If your M37 has a heated wiper-rest area or rain-sensing wipers, keeping the blades fresh also helps those systems perform as designed, since worn blades smear and confuse automatic wiping.
Washer Fluid Quality and Protecting Windshield Coatings
What you spray on the glass matters as much as what you wipe it with. Many M37 windshields and modern glass treatments include coatings or surface properties that affect clarity, water shedding, and sensor performance. The wrong cleaner quietly degrades them.
Why Ammonia-Based Cleaners Are a Problem
Ammonia-based glass cleaners — common in household products — are harsh on automotive glass coatings and on nearby trim and rubber. Repeated use can strip hydrophobic treatments, dull the surface, and break down the rubber of your wiper blades and cowl seals over time. Brittle, degraded rubber then drags on the glass, looping right back into the scratching problem above. For a car with premium glass like the M37, sticking to automotive-formulated, ammonia-free washer fluid and cleaners protects both the coating and the components around it.
Keep the Reservoir Full and the Right Formula In It
An empty washer reservoir is an invitation to dry-wipe. Keeping it topped off means you can always lay down a proper fluid film before the wipers move. Choose a quality washer fluid suited to your climate:
- Match the formula to your state. In Arizona and Florida you rarely need de-icing fluid, but you do want a bug- and film-cutting formula that handles dust, pollen, love-bug season splatter, and road grime without harsh ammonia.
- Avoid plain water in the reservoir. Water alone does little to lift oily road film and can encourage buildup in the lines and nozzles. A proper fluid cleans and lubricates the wipe.
- Check the spray pattern. Clogged or misaimed nozzles leave dry spots where the wipers scrape uncleaned glass. Clear nozzles with a fine pin and aim them to cover the full sweep.
- Pre-rinse heavy grime by hand. After a dusty desert drive or a sandy coastal trip, a quick hose rinse or bucket wash removes abrasive grit before it ever meets the wiper blades.
- Use a dedicated, ammonia-free glass cleaner for the interior and exterior. This keeps coatings, tint bands, and any sensor windows clear without the harsh chemistry that shortens their life.
These small steps keep your washer system doing its real job: putting a clean, lubricating film between the glass and the blade so nothing grinds across the surface.
Reading Your Windshield Before Small Problems Grow
Prevention also means catching the early warning signs that a windshield is becoming vulnerable. A quick monthly look pays off.
What to Watch For
Hold a habit of glancing across the glass in good light. Look for fine pitting across the surface — a frosted, sandblasted appearance common on high-mileage Arizona and Florida cars — which scatters light and signals an aging surface. Check the perimeter near the trim and the bottom edge, where stress concentrates and where moisture and grit collect. Note any tiny chip immediately; a stable chip can stay small for a long time if you avoid thermal shocks and keep it clean, but it can also be the seed of a future crack.
On the M37 specifically, pay attention to the area around the rear-view mirror and the top of the windshield where forward-facing camera and sensor functions may live. Keeping that zone clean and undamaged matters for both visibility and any driver-assist features your trim includes. A chip or heavy scratch in that region is more than cosmetic.
When a Chip Crosses the Line
Some damage genuinely warrants professional attention rather than another month of watching. Chips in the driver's primary view, cracks reaching the edge of the glass, or pitting heavy enough to glare at night all reduce safety. While the judgment of repair versus replacement and the urgency of acting are covered elsewhere, the prevention takeaway is simple: do not let a fresh chip cycle through Arizona heat or Florida storms unaddressed, because thermal stress is exactly what turns a fixable chip into a full crack.
